An improving economy is a perfect time to get back into career networking. Spend 10-15 minutes each with groups of experienced practitioners -- potential mentors! -- from a variety of international law specialties, from both the private and public sectors. It's not a job fair, so don't bring your resume, but do collect practical career advice and make new connections with attorneys in: (1) International Trade (customs, trade policy, and trade remedies); (2) Export Controls and Sanctions; (3) International Dispute Resolution; (4) Investment and Finance; (5) International Intellectual Property; (6) Public and International Criminal Law; and (7) Immigration and Human Rights. We'll keep rotating until you've met everyone or we run out of time, coffee and muffins.
This Off the Record Breakfast Program is sponsored by the International Law Section.
Remarks made during “Off the Record” programs may not be used for publication.
